We cant seem to create new posts manually. The system will allow you to click create new post and enter a title, but nothing else works, cannot enter main text, none of the buttons work at all.
Hey S Austrin-Miner,

I am really sorry that delay of this reply,

After investigated long time ago, it seems like this plugins `System - TM Wrapper` causing this issue, when I temporary disabled it, it work fine now, can you give it try again and see how it goes?
